About

An aromatic dimethyl ether (1,2-dimethoxybenzene) used as a fragrance ingredient. PubChem GHS lists acute oral toxicity and skin/eye irritation, so it earns the more cautious orange tier.

Function

PERFUMING

Skin benefits

  • Adds warm, aromatic note to fragrance compositions
  • Useful intermediate in flavor and fragrance chemistry

Known concerns

  • GHS-flagged: harmful if swallowed and skin/eye irritation
  • Suspected mild sensitizer at higher levels
  • Limited cosmetic monograph
